body{
	background-image:url(text.txt); /* for IE6 */
	background-attachment:fixed;
	color:#333;
}

a:link { text-decoration:none}
a:visited { text-decoration:none}
a:hover { text-decoration:none}

li{ list-style:none;}

#topBox{height:110px; border-bottom:#999 thin solid;
	background:white;
	z-index:999;
	position:fixed;
	top:0;
	left:0;
	width:100%;
	_position:absolute; /* for IE6 */
	_top: 0; /* for IE6 */
	overflow:visible;
}

.headSpace{width:100%; height:111px;position:relative;}


.nav{ margin:30px 0 0 0 ;}
.nav span {
	margin:10px;
	float:left;
	color:#C60;
	font-weight:bold;
}
.nav span a { color:#999; font-weight:bold; text-decoration:none; }
.nav span a:link { color:#999; font-weight:bold;  }
.nav span a:visited { color:#999; font-weight:bold;}
.nav span a:hover { color:#333; font-weight:bold; }


#topBoxTopLine{width:100%;height:24px;}
#topBoxMid{width:100%;height:80px;}
#topBoxMidLine{width:999px;margin:0 auto;}
#topBoxMidLineLeft{width:340px;float:left;height:80px;}
#topBoxMidLineRight{width:650px;float:left;height:80px; text-align:right;}
#topBoxBottomLine{width:100%; height:6px;}

#midBox1{width:100%; height:900px; position:relative;}
#midBoxTop{width:100%;height:400px; position:relative;}

.midBoxTopSpace{ width:100%; height:40px; position:relative;}

.midBoxMidBox{width:100%;position:relative;}
.mainContent{width:999px; margin:0 auto; position:relative;z-index:998;}

.mainLeft{ width:250px; float:left; position:relative;}
.mainRight{ width:749px; float:left; position:relative;}

.menuLeft{width:250px; color:#333; font-size:14px;}
.menuLeft li{width:230px; height:30px; color:white; padding:14px 0px 0px 14px; border-bottom:1px #ddd solid;}

.menuLeft li span{ }

.menuLeft li span a{ color:black; }

.menuLeft2{width:250px;font-size:14px; }
.menuLeft2 li{ width:230px; height:30px;  border-bottom:1px solid  #ddd; }

.liLine1{width:250px; height:40px;  border-bottom:1px solid  #ddd;}
.liLine2{width:250px; height:40px; background-color:#eee;  border-bottom:1px solid  #ddd;}
.liTopSpace1{width:100%;height:10px;}
.liLineSpace{width:100%; text-indent:20px;}


.liLineSpace a{ color:black; }

.liBackgound1 {width:230px; height:40px;background-color:#C63; color:white;}


.mainView{ width:730px; margin:0 auto; height:auto;}
.mainView p{ text-indent:2em;  }


.liBackgound{	background-color:#C63;}

.liAlink{ background-color:#eee;};

.tuijian-list{ width:100%; margin:5px auto;}	
.tuijian-list ul{ width:100%;}	
.tuijian-list li{ width:100%; height:30px; line-height:30px; border-bottom:dashed 1px #cccccc;}	  
.tuijian-list li a{height:30px;DISPLAY: block;BACKGROUND: url(../images/jiu_news_dot.gif) no-repeat left center;padding-left:30px; border-bottom:dashed 1px #cccccc;  color:#333;}
.tuijian-list li a:hover{height:30px; font-weight: normal;BACKGROUND: url(../images/jiu_news_dot.gif) no-repeat left center #f1f1f1; border-bottom:dashed 1px #cccccc; color:#770000; }
.tuijian-list li span{ float:right; color:#cdcdcd; padding-right:5px;}	


.tuijian-list2{ width:auto; margin:5px 0px;}	
.tuijian-list2 ul{}	
.tuijian-list2 li{ height:30px; line-height:30px; border-bottom:dashed 1px #cccccc;}	  
.tuijian-list2 li a{height:30px;DISPLAY: block;BACKGROUND: url(../images/jiu_news_dot.gif) no-repeat left center; padding-left:30px; border-bottom:dashed 1px #cccccc;  color:#333;}
.tuijian-list2 li a:hover{height:30px; font-weight: normal;BACKGROUND: url(../images/jiu_news_dot.gif) no-repeat left center #f1f1f1; border-bottom:dashed 1px #cccccc; color:#770000; }
.tuijian-list2 li span{ float:right; color:#cdcdcd; padding-right:5px;}	


.manu {
	PADDING-RIGHT: 3px; PADDING-LEFT: 3px; PADDING-BOTTOM: 23px; MARGIN:15px; PADDING-TOP: 23px; TEXT-ALIGN: center
 width:670px; clear:both;}
.manu A {
	BORDER-RIGHT: #eee 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#eee 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#eee 1px solid; COLOR: #5a5a5a; PADDING-TOP: 2px; BORDER-BOTTOM: #eee 1px solid; TEXT-DECORATION: none
}
.manu A:hover {
	BORDER-RIGHT: #999 1px solid; BORDER-TOP: #999 1px solid; BORDER-LEFT: #999 1px solid; COLOR: #5a5a5a; BORDER-BOTTOM: #999 1px solid
}
.manu A:active {
	BORDER-RIGHT: #999 1px solid; BORDER-TOP: #999 1px solid; BORDER-LEFT: #999 1px solid; COLOR: #5a5a5a; BORDER-BOTTOM: #999 1px solid
}
.manu .current {
	BORDER-RIGHT: #818181 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#818181 1px solid; PADDING-LEFT: 5px; FONT-WEIGHT: bold;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#818181 1px solid; COLOR: #333; PADDING-TOP: 2px; BORDER-BOTTOM: #818181 1px solid; BACKGROUND-COLOR: #c6c6c6;}
.manu .disabled {
	BORDER-RIGHT: #eee 1px solid; PADDING-RIGHT: 5px; BORDER-TOP: #eee 1px solid; PADDING-LEFT: 5px; PADDING-BOTTOM: 2px; MARGIN: 2px; BORDER-LEFT: #eee 1px solid; COLOR: #d4d4d4; PADDING-TOP: 2px; BORDER-BOTTOM: #eee 1px solid}
	
.footSpace{width:100%; height:10px; position:relative;}

.read-wz{ width:100%; /*background:url(../images/line_2px.gif) repeat-x left bottom;*/ height:30px; line-height:30px; font-size:20px; color:#000; margin:0px auto; font-weight:bold; text-align:center;}
.read-ly{ width:100%; height:30px; line-height:30px; font-size:12px; color:#ccc; margin:0px auto; text-align:center;}


.netCharBox{width:100%;height:auto; }
.netCharTitle{width:auto; height:34px; background:#eee; border-bottom:1px solid #ccc;border-top:1px solid #ccc; padding:8px;}
.netChar{width:auto; height:auto; margin:8px;}
.netCharShow{width:auto; margin:0 auto; text-align:center; height:auto;}


#footer{ width:100%; height:68px; background:#eee;}
#footerTop{width:100%;height:24px;}
#footerMid{ width:999px; height:34px; margin:0 auto; line-height:1.5em; text-align:center; font-size:12px;}
#footerBottom{height:10px;}




table.main-table {background-color:#dfdfdf; text-decoration: none; width:100%; border:solid 1px #ccc;}
table.main-table td { border:solid 1px #fff; padding-left:5px;}
table.main-table tr.bg0{height:38px; font-weight: normal;font-size:12px;color:#d17b00; text-align:center;}
table.main-table tr.bg1{background-color:#fff;height:30px;color:#000;padding-left:5px;font-size:12px;}
table.main-table tr.bg2{background-color:#f3f3f3;height:30px;color:#000;padding-left:5px;font-size:12px;}

table.main-table2 {background-color:#dfdfdf; text-decoration: none; width:680px; border:solid 1px #ccc;}
table.main-table2 td { border:solid 1px #fff; padding-left:5px;}
table.main-table2 tr.bg0{height:38px; font-weight: normal;font-size:12px;color:#d17b00; text-align:center;}
table.main-table2 tr.bg1{background-color:#fff;height:30px;color:#000;padding-left:5px;font-size:12px;}
table.main-table2 tr.bg2{background-color:#f3f3f3;height:30px;color:#000;padding-left:5px;font-size:12px;}

table.main-table3 {background-color:#dfdfdf; text-decoration: none; width:350px; border:solid 1px #ccc;}
table.main-table3 td { border:solid 1px #fff; padding:4px;}
table.main-table3 tr.bg0{height:38px; font-weight: normal;font-size:12px;color:#d17b00; text-align:center;}
table.main-table3 tr.bg1{background-color:#fff;height:30px;color:#000;padding-left:5px;font-size:12px;}
table.main-table3 tr.bg2{background-color:#f3f3f3;height:30px;color:#000;padding-left:5px;font-size:12px;}

.tableCaption{ height:32px; color:#d17b00; font-size:18px; font-weight:bold; font:"微软雅黑"; }

.bottom-w{ width:1000px;height:80px; margin:0px auto; clear:both; line-height:32px; text-align:center; padding-top:20px; border-top: solid 1px #f2f2f2;}
.bottom-w2{ width:100%;height:18px; color:#000; line-height:26px; background:url(../images/body_bottom.gif) no-repeat center center;}


table.nei-channel{ background-color:#f1bf21; border: solid 1px #b2782b;}
table.nei-channel td{ background-color:#e2b22a; height:65px; line-height:65px; font:"微软雅黑"; font-size:24px; font-weight:bold; color:#fff; text-align:center;}

/*login form*/
.loginBox{width:244px;font-size:14px; border: 1px solid #a3672e;}
.loginBox li{width:236px; height:30px; color:white; padding:8px 0px 0px 8px; }
.loginBox li span{color:black; margin:0 4px;}
.loginBox li span input[type="text"]{width:160px; }
.loginBox li span input[type="password"]{width:160px; }
.loginBox li span a{ color:#333 }
#checkImage{width:80px; cursor:pointer;}

.errorMsg{color:red; padding:8px; line-height:2em;}
.errorMsg p{text-indent:2em;}

.index-main-notice-button{text-align:center;}
.btnClass{padding: 2px 10px; color:white; cursor: pointer; background-color: #a3672e;}

/*end login form*/

/*register form*/
.registerBox{font-size:14px; height:50px; border: 1px solid #a3672e; background-color:#C63; color:white; font-weight:bold;}

.registerBox2{font-size:14px; border: 1px solid #a3672e; height:540px;}
.registerBox2 li{height:40px;  border-bottom:1px solid #ccc;}
.rowSpance {margin:14px 0px 0px 10px; }

.fr_lf{width:10%; float:left;color:#a3672e; text-align:center; font-weight:bold;}
.fr_md{width:30%; float:left;color:black;}
.fr_rt{width:50%; float:left;color:black;}
.btnClass2{padding: 8px 20px; color:white; cursor: pointer; background-color: #a3672e;}
.fr_md input{width:90%;}

/*end login form*/

